bug#9733: 24.0.90; inadvertent paste during mouse-2 spell correction with flyspell-mode |
Date: |
Wed, 12 Oct 2011 11:01:21 +0200 |
1) start from Emacs -Q
2) C-x m to open a new mail message, (this problem occurs in other
modes as well,
such as auctex)
3) insert the following sentence:
here is a sentence with a mistaake
4) M-x flyspell-mode, the word mistaake is highlighted.
5) double click on "sentence" and then click once to un-highlight it.
6) mouse-2 on mistaake, choose the correct spelling "mistake" from the memu.
Consequence: mistaake is replaced with missentecetake, that is,
mouse-2 does both yank and spell correction instead of only spell
correction.
while the above is reproducible for me, I found this problem to occur
during normal worth with emacs in most cases but not all.
